ViewsElm Hawks is the musical alias of Toronto-bred Chris Morais. He learned to play the banjo at the age of 6 when he and his father moved to a farm in Northern Alberta. In the four years that he lived there Chris managed to make friends with a canary named Paul Soda Pop. When Chris moved back to Toronto at the age of 10 he was unable to take Paul with him but was so inspired by the little bird that he decided to write music with his banjo and dedicate it to Paul Soda Pop. By the time he was 12 he had written 18 songs which became the heart and soul of an album named after Chris's late best friend. Thus Soda Pop Top Backpack was born.
